Financial Report Management Report Anheuser-Busch InBev is a publicly traded company (Euronext: ABI) based in Leuven, Belgium, with secondary listings on the Mexico (MEXBOL: ANB) and South Africa (JSE: ANH) stock exchanges and with American Depositary Receipts on the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E: BUD). Our Dream is to bring people together for a better world. Beer, the original social network, has been bringing people together for thousands of years. We are committed to building great brands that stand the test of time and to brewing the best beers using the finest natural ingredients. Our diverse portfolio of well over 500 beer brands includes global brands Budweiser , Corona and Stella Artois ; multi-country brands Beck's , Castle , Castle Lite , Hoegaarden and Leffe ; and local champions such as Aguila , Antarctica , Bud Light , Brahma , Cass , Chernigivske , Cristal , Harbin , Jupiler , Klinskoye , Michelob Ultra , Modelo Especial , Quilmes , Victoria , Sedrin , Sibirskaya Korona and Skol.
2 Our brewing heritage dates back more than 600 years, spanning continents and generations. From our European roots at the Den Hoorn brewery in Leuven, Belgium. To the pioneering spirit of the Anheuser & Co brewery in St. Louis, US. To the creation of the Castle Brewery in South Africa during the Johannesburg gold rush. To Bohemia, the first brewery in Brazil. Geographically diversified with a balanced exposure to developed and developing markets, we leverage the collective strengths of approximately 200 000 employees based in more than 50 countries worldwide. In the rest of this document we refer to Anheuser-Busch InBev as AB InBev or the company . RECENT EVENTS. COMPLETION OF COMBINATION WITH SABMILLER. On 10 October 2016 , AB InBev announced the completion of the Belgian Merger and the successful completion of the business combination with SABM iller. The combined company has operations in virtually every major beer market and an expanded portfolio that includes global, multi- country and local brands, providing more choices for consumers around the world. Customers will benefit from a broad distribution network and strong brand-building expertise.
4 The company will also continue to develop its business in partnership with its suppliers as it continues brewing the best beers using the best ingredients. Following the combinations with SABM iller, AB InBev benefits from a geographically diversified platform, with a stronger presence in key emerging regions with attractive growth prospects, such as Africa and Latin America. The growth opportunities in these developing markets complement the stability and strength of the company's strong existing presence in developed markets. As a result of the Belgian merger, which was the final step in completion of the combination, the former AB InBev merged into Newbelco, and Newbelco has become the holding company for the combined former AB InBev and SABM iller groups.
5 All assets and liabilities of the former AB InBev have been transferred to Newbelco, and Newbelco has automatically been substituted for the former AB InBev in all its rights and obligations by operation of Belgian law. Newbelco has been renamed Anheuser-Busch InBev , and the former AB InBev has been dissolved by operation of Belgian law. The shares in the former AB InBev were delisted from Euronext Brussels, the Bolsa Mexicana de Valores and the Johannesburg Stock Exchange. The new ordinary shares were admitted to listing and trading on Euronext Brussels, the Johannesburg Stock Exchange and the Bolsa Mexicana de Valores at the opening of business in each market on 11 October 2016 .
6 In addition, ADSs trading on the New York Stock Exchange, each of which used to represent one ordinary share of the former AB InBev , now each represent one new ordinary share, effective as of the opening of business in New York on 11 October 2016 . The share capital of AB InBev now amounts to 1 238 608 344 euro. It is represented by 2 019 241 973 shares without nominal value, of which 85 540 392 are held in treasury by AB InBev and its subsidiaries as at 31 December 2016 . All shares are new ordinary shares, except for 325 999 817 restricted shares. Following the combination, AB InBev is consolidating SABM iller and reporting the results of the retained SABM iller operations in its income statement as of the fourth quarter 2016 .
7 COMPLETION OF PERONI, GROLSCH AND MEANTIME DISPOSAL. On 11 October 2016 , AB InBev announced the completion of the divestiture of SABM iller's interest in the Peroni, Grolsch and Meantime brand families and associated businesses in Italy, the Netherlands, the UK and internationally (excluding certain rights in the US) (the PGM Business ) to Asahi Group Holdings, Ltd ( Asahi ). On 11 October 2016 , AB InBev announced the completion of the divestiture of SABM iller's equity interest in China Resources Snow Breweries Limited ( CR Snow ) to China Resources Beer (Holdings) Company Limited ( CRB ).
8 The total consideration of the transaction was billion US dollar before tax, and was originally announced on 2 March 2016 . CRB has acquired SABM iller's 49%. equity interest in the share capital of CR Snow and CR Snow has upon completion become a wholly owned subsidiary of CRB. 2. COMPLETION OF MILLERCOORS DISPOSAL. On 11 October 2016 , AB InBev announced the completion of the divestiture of SABM iller's interest in MillerCoors LLC. ( MillerCoors ), a joint venture in the and Puerto Rico between Molson Coors and SABM iller. The total transaction was valued at 12 billion US dollar before tax, and was originally announced on 11 November 2015. Under the terms of the Molson Coors Purchase Agreement, Molson Coors has acquired SABM iller's 50% voting interest and 58%.
9 Economic interest in MillerCoors. MillerCoors became a wholly owned subsidiary of Molson Coors, and Molson Coors has full control of the operations and resulting economic benefits of MillerCoors. Under the terms of the Molson Coors purchase agreement, Molson Coors has acquired full ownership of the Miller brand portfolio outside of the and perpetual licenses to the rights to all of the brands currently in the MillerCoors portfolio for the market, including import brands such as Peroni and Pilsner Urquell. The sale also includes the global Miller brand, currently sold in over 50. countries (including Australia, Argentina, Canada, Colombia, Ecuador, Mexico, Panama, Russia, South Africa and the United Kingdom), as well as related trademarks and other intellectual property rights.
10 ANHEUSER-BUSCH InBev TO SELL FORMER SABMILLER'S CENTRAL AND EASTERN EUROPEAN BUSINESS TO ASAHI. On 13 December 2016 , AB InBev announced that it has entered into a binding agreement with Asahi to sell the businesses formerly owned by SABM iller Limited in Poland, the Czech Republic, Slovakia, Hungary and Romania (the CEE Business ) for an agreed enterprise value of billion euro, subject to customary adjustments. In connection with the combination with SABM iller, AB InBev made commitments to the European Commission ( EC ) to sell the CEE. Business. The sale is conditional upon EC regulatory approval. The disposal process is being carried out under the supervision of Mazars LLP in their role as EC monitoring trustee.
